The Rise of AI and Machine Learning in Delivery Optimization

The integration of Artificial Intelligence (AI) and Machine Learning (ML) into delivery management systems has ushered in a new era of efficiency and personalization. Companies like DHL and UPS are leveraging AI to transform their delivery operations. DHL’s use of AI-powered route optimization solutions has enabled them to enhance delivery efficiency by dynamically adjusting routes in response to real-time variables, such as traffic and weather conditions, ultimately reducing delivery times by up to 25%. Similarly, UPS’s ORION (On-Road Integrated Optimization and Navigation) system uses advanced algorithms to determine the most efficient delivery routes, saving millions of miles and gallons of fuel each year.

Sustainability and Eco-Friendly Delivery Practices

The push towards sustainability has led delivery management software to focus on eco-friendly practices. Amazon’s commitment to reducing its carbon footprint has led to the creation of the “Shipment Zero” initiative, aiming for net-zero carbon emissions for all shipments. By utilizing delivery route optimization software that incorporates EV-friendly routes, Amazon is gradually transitioning its delivery fleet to electric vehicles, with plans to deploy 100,000 electric delivery vans by 2030. This shift not only demonstrates corporate social responsibility but also aligns with consumer expectations for environmentally sustainable practices.

The Emergence of Autonomous Delivery Vehicles

The advent of autonomous delivery vehicles promises to revolutionize the delivery landscape. Companies like Domino’s Pizza are at the forefront, experimenting with autonomous delivery robots in partnership with Nuro. These pilot projects, conducted in select urban areas, aim to assess the feasibility of robot deliveries in reducing delivery times and costs. Although challenges such as regulatory compliance and safety concerns persist, the potential for autonomous vehicles to address labor shortages and enhance delivery efficiency is significant.

Blockchain for Security and Transparency

Blockchain technology is being increasingly adopted in delivery management for its ability to provide secure, transparent transactions and verifications. By leveraging blockchain, companies can ensure the authenticity of goods, streamline payment processes, and enhance supply chain transparency. Maersk and IBM’s TradeLens platform is a prime example, utilizing blockchain to offer real-time access to shipping data and documents, significantly reducing delays and fraud risk.

Collaborative Delivery Models

Collaborative delivery models, where businesses share logistics and delivery resources, are emerging as a trend. This approach not only reduces costs but also minimizes environmental impact by optimizing delivery routes and loads. The concept of “crowdshipping,” where individuals or companies pool deliveries to the same area, is gaining traction. Apps like Roadie and PiggyBee illustrate this trend, connecting people with items to send with those already heading in that direction.
